Yes, many of the beaches in Izola are ideal for families. For instance, the San Simon beach features shallow waters, making it safe for younger children to play. The area is equipped with amenities like playgrounds and grassy spots for picnics, ensuring a pleasant experience for families. There are also lifeguards present during peak times, adding an extra layer of safety for families enjoying their time at the beach.


Izola enjoys a Mediterranean climate, characterized by warm summers and mild winters. During the summer months, average temperatures range from 25°C to 30°C (77°F to 86°F), making it ideal for beach activities. The climate is typically sunny with very little rainfall, allowing visitors to enjoy long, lazy days by the sea. Evenings tend to be pleasantly warm, perfect for strolls along the waterfront or dining al fresco at local restaurants.
